About this walk
One of England's most iconic beaches -- vast, flat, windswept and almost always quiet. The route passes through Holkham's ancient pine forest before emerging onto the enormous sandy beach backed by sand dunes. Dogs have year-round access to the full beach.

🗓 Seasonal notes
Year-round beach access for dogs. Winter storms create dramatic conditions. Summer evenings are magical with low light across the sand.
🅿️ Parking
Pay and display at Holkham Gap car park
